Report Information - Report Type: Iron Ore Daily Review [1] - Date: July 9, 2025 [2] - Research Team: Black Metal Research Team [3] - Researchers: Zhai Hepan, Nie Jiayi, Feng Zeren [3] 1. Report Industry Investment Rating - Not provided in the given content 2. Report's Core View - The iron ore market is currently supported by strong demand from steel mills due to their low willingness to cut production for loss - control and the support from downstream demand in the context of export rush. However, the expiration of the US 90 - day suspension period and the uncertain export policy, along with the weak domestic economic recovery and the decline in real estate investment, suggest that the iron ore price will be weak in the medium - term [10][11] 3. Summary by Relevant Catalogs 3.1 Market Review - On July 8, the main 2509 contract of iron ore futures showed a volatile and slightly stronger trend, opening low and then rising. It closed at 733.0 yuan/ton, up 0.14% [7] - The prices of major iron ore outer - market quotes and the prices of major - grade iron ore at Qingdao Port remained flat compared with the previous trading day [9] - The KDJ indicator of the daily line of the iron ore 2509 contract was rising, with the K and J values turning up and the D value continuing to rise. The red column of the MACD indicator of the daily line of the iron ore 2509 contract had narrowed for two consecutive trading days [9] 3.2 Futures Market Data | Contract Code | Previous Closing Price | Opening Price | Highest Price | Lowest Price | Closing Price | Change Rate | Trading Volume | Open Interest | Open Interest Change | Capital Inflow/Outflow | | --- | --- | --- | --- | --- | --- | --- | --- | --- | --- | --- | | RB2510 | 3061 | 3059 | 3074 | 3050 | 3063 | - 0.13% | 954,572 | 2,168,547 | - 28,783 | - 0.59 | | HC2510 | 3191 | 3186 | 3198 | 3176 | 3191 | - 0.06% | 341,788 | 1,593,691 | 8,136 | 0.18 | | SS2508 | 12640 | 12635 | 12790 | 12625 | 12700 | 0.32% | 103,281 | 90,238 | - 204 | 0.02 | | I2509 | 731 | 731 | 736 | 727.5 | 733 | 0.14% | 233,496 | 655,157 | 7,312 | 1.00 | [5] 3.3 Futures Market Position Data | Contract | Top 20 Long Positions | Top 20 Short Positions | Top 20 Long Position Change | Top 20 Short Position Change | Long - Short Comparison | Deviation Rate | | --- | --- | --- | --- | --- | --- | --- | | RB2510 | 1,341,471 | 1,295,405 | - 20,077 | - 27,519 | 7,442 | 0.56% | | HC2510 | 1,129,177 | 1,119,049 | 3,849 | 9,683 | - 5,834 | - 0.52% | | SS2508 | 65,699 | 67,169 | - 1,189 | 128 | - 1,317 | - 1.98% | | J2509 | 29,514 | 33,265 | 169 | - 59 | 228 | 0.73% | | JM2509 | 293,448 | 335,872 | 4,208 | - 6,162 | 10,370 | 3.30% | | I2509 | 396,848 | 431,467 | 2,066 | 7,989 | - 5,923 | - 1.43% | [8] 3.4 Fundamental Analysis - **Demand Side**: The molten iron output has turned down but remains above 240,000 tons, a relatively high level. The steel production reduction process of steel enterprises is rather tortuous, and the support on the iron ore demand side is still strong. Nearly 60% of the sample enterprises are still profitable, so the steel mills' willingness to control losses and cut production is not high [10] - **Supply Side**: The shipping volume of 19 ports in Australia and Brazil last week dropped significantly, a regular decline after the shipping volume rush. The arrival volume increased. Based on the data of the past four weeks, it is expected that the overall supply will remain loose until mid - July and then gradually tighten [11] 3.5 Industry News - On July 8, the National Development and Reform Commission and other three departments issued a notice on the construction of zero - carbon industrial parks, aiming to promote energy - use and carbon - emission management, energy - efficiency and carbon - efficiency diagnosis, and energy - saving and carbon - reduction transformation in parks [12] - On July 7, Beisente said in an interview that he would meet with his Chinese counterparts in the next few weeks and hoped to expand cooperation beyond trade [12] - Trump announced a 25% tariff on Japanese and South Korean goods effective August 1, and tariffs ranging from 25% to 40% on goods from Malaysia, Kazakhstan, South Africa, Laos, etc., also effective August 1 [12] 3.6 Data Overview - The report provides multiple data charts, including the prices of major iron ore varieties at Qingdao Port, the price differences between high - grade and low - grade ores and PB powder, the basis between iron ore spot at Qingdao Port and the September contract, the shipping volume of Brazilian and Australian iron ore, the arrival volume at 45 ports, domestic mine capacity utilization rate, major port iron ore trading volume, steel mill iron ore inventory available days, imported sintered powder ore inventory, port iron ore inventory and dispatch volume, sample steel mill tax - free molten iron cost, blast furnace and electric furnace start - up rates and capacity utilization rates, national daily average molten iron output, apparent consumption of five major steel products, weekly output of five major steel products, and steel mill inventory of five major steel products [17][18][21][22][27][29][32][37][38]

三部门联合发文支持零碳园区建设
Core Viewpoint - The National Development and Reform Commission, along with other governmental bodies, has issued a notice to promote the construction of zero-carbon parks, aiming to support regions in achieving carbon neutrality through energy structure transformation and efficiency improvements [1][2]. Group 1: Key Tasks - Optimize industrial structure within parks by encouraging the development of low-energy, low-pollution, and high-value-added emerging industries, and exploring a "green manufacturing" model [2]. - Upgrade park infrastructure by improving planning and construction of energy supply systems, including electricity, heat, gas, hydrogen, and water management, while promoting ultra-low and near-zero energy buildings [2]. - Enhance the application of advanced technologies by fostering collaboration between parks, enterprises, universities, and research institutions to develop and implement green low-carbon technologies [2]. Group 2: Support Measures - Support parks in attracting external talent, technology, and professional institutions to assist in energy-saving transformations and carbon management [3]. - Explore a "single-window" approval system for multi-energy complementary projects within zero-carbon parks [3]. - Strengthen energy supply guarantees by innovating energy-saving reviews and carbon emission evaluations within zero-carbon parks [3].

国家发展改革委 工业和信息化部 国家能源局关于开展零碳园区建设的通知
国家能源局· 2025-07-08 08:51
Core Viewpoint - The document outlines the initiative for constructing zero-carbon parks to support China's carbon peak and carbon neutrality goals, emphasizing the need for a comprehensive green transformation in economic and social development [2][6]. Group 1: Key Tasks - Accelerate the transformation of energy structure in parks by enhancing the utilization of renewable energy and developing green electricity supply models [2][3]. - Promote energy conservation and carbon reduction in parks by establishing energy and carbon emission management systems and encouraging the adoption of advanced energy-efficient technologies [3][4]. - Optimize the industrial structure of parks by developing low-energy, low-pollution, and high-value-added emerging industries, and exploring green manufacturing models [3][4]. - Enhance resource conservation and intensive use in parks by improving spatial planning and promoting the recycling of industrial waste [3][4]. - Upgrade park infrastructure by optimizing planning and construction of energy supply systems, and promoting low-carbon transportation [3][4]. Group 2: Support Measures - The National Development and Reform Commission will utilize existing funding channels to support zero-carbon park construction, encouraging local governments to provide financial backing [6]. - Policy banks are encouraged to offer medium- to long-term credit support for eligible projects, and enterprises are supported in issuing bonds for zero-carbon park construction [6]. - The document emphasizes the importance of introducing external talent and technology to assist in energy conservation and carbon emission management [6]. Group 3: Implementation Organization - The National Development and Reform Commission will coordinate the construction of zero-carbon parks, providing support in areas such as pilot exploration and project funding [7]. - Local development and reform commissions are tasked with recommending eligible parks for national-level zero-carbon park construction based on various factors [8]. - A thorough evaluation process will be conducted post-construction to assess the effectiveness of the zero-carbon parks, with successful projects being officially recognized [8].

江苏省零碳园区建设指南出台
Zhong Guo Hua Gong Bao· 2025-06-30 06:23
Core Viewpoint - Jiangsu Province has publicly announced the "Zero Carbon Park Construction Guidelines," which serve as a local standard aimed at guiding the development of zero-carbon parks in the region [1]. Group 1: Guidelines Overview - The guidelines are part of the 2024 local standard project plan and are developed by the China Quality Certification Center in collaboration with various research and consulting centers [1]. - This is the first local standard in Jiangsu to be published in the form of a "construction guideline," covering aspects such as energy efficiency management, energy system construction, infrastructure upgrades, green production, circular economy development, operational management, and low-carbon innovation [1][2]. Group 2: Energy Efficiency Management - The guidelines mandate the promotion of energy-saving technologies and products, strict energy assessments for new projects, and energy-saving renovations for existing projects [1]. - It emphasizes the need for a comprehensive energy management system and the integration of energy sources, networks, loads, and storage to enhance energy efficiency across high-energy-consuming enterprises [1]. Group 3: Energy System Construction - The guidelines encourage the establishment of a new power system, increased development and utilization of renewable energy, and exploration of green cooling and heating methods [1]. - It also promotes the replacement of traditional energy with electricity and encourages green electricity trading, aiming to create demonstration zones for high proportions of renewable energy consumption [1]. Group 4: Clean Production and Circular Economy - The guidelines require the implementation of clean production practices and the promotion of green manufacturing systems at both national and provincial levels [2]. - It calls for optimizing the functional layout of parks and promoting material recycling among projects and enterprises, enhancing resource processing and by-product utilization [2]. Group 5: Infrastructure Upgrades - The guidelines stress the need for green upgrades to various infrastructures, including buildings, transportation, data, environment, and ecology within the parks [2]. Group 6: Operational Management and Innovation - The guidelines highlight the importance of low-carbon organizational management and the establishment of carbon management platforms [3]. - It encourages research on carbon factors related to new power systems, hydrogen energy development, and the application of negative carbon technologies to achieve carbon emission reductions [3]. Group 7: Construction Indicators - The guidelines categorize construction indicators into three types: mandatory key indicators (e.g., carbon emission intensity, energy efficiency), important reference indicators (e.g., green building ratio, resource recycling rate), and incentive indicators (e.g., carbon offset volume, technology innovation application) [3]. - This classification aims to clarify the main objectives, key tasks, reform measures, major projects, and work progress arrangements for zero-carbon park construction, facilitating phased development [3].
